How to treat half a sore throat and one ear?

Half of the sore throat and one ear pain is mainly caused by acute tonsillitis, purulent otitis media and acute pharyngitis, which can be treated with medication and surgery according to the cause. 1. Acute tonsillitis: When viruses and bacteria infect the tonsils, the pain in half of the throat can radiate to the ear and cause earache. Tonsillar inflammation is mainly treated by medication such as antiviral treatment (acyclovir) and antibiotic treatment (penicillin V, cephalosporin, etc.). 2. Suppurative otitis media: the accumulation of pus in the middle ear can cause unilateral sore throat and earache. The treatment of otitis media also mainly adopts medication, such as the application of glucocorticoids (dexamethasone) and antibiotics (penicillin), etc. If necessary, tympanotomy can be used to promote the drainage of pus in the cavity of the middle ear to alleviate the symptoms. 3. Acute pharyngitis: viral infection or stimulation by physical and chemical factors leads to acute inflammatory reaction of the mucous membrane and submucosa of the pharynx, resulting in pain in half of the throat and pain in one ear on the same side, which can be treated with Chinese medicines such as Blue Scutellaria Oral Liquid, Swelling Pain Capsule and Pu Dilan Anti-inflammatory Tablets. After the onset of the disease, we should actively seek medical advice to clarify the diagnosis, and follow the doctor’s instructions to standardize the use of medication and treatment.
